FORTRAN语言程序设计基础教程

需积分: 20 10 下载量 158 浏览量 更新于2024-07-27 收藏 853KB PPT 举报
"FORTRAN教程" FORTRAN,全称Formula Translation,是一种高级编程语言,最初设计用于科学计算。它在编程领域具有悠久的历史,是最早被广泛使用的编程语言之一,尤其在工程、物理学和数学等领域非常流行。FORTRAN语言程序设计涉及以下几个核心知识点: 1. 程序设计基本概念:程序是一系列指令的集合,用于指导计算机执行特定任务。程序设计是指编写这些指令的过程。程序设计语言是用来编写程序的语言,分为低级语言(如机器语言和汇编语言)和高级语言,FORTRAN就是一种高级语言,它使用更接近人类语言的语法,使得编写和理解程序变得更为容易。 2. 程序设计方法:结构化程序设计是FORTRAN中常用的一种方法,它强调"自顶向下,逐步求精"的思路,提倡使用顺序、选择和循环这三种基本结构来构建程序。此外,结构化程序设计还包括模块化和层次化,有助于代码的组织和维护。面向对象方法虽然不是FORTRAN的原始特性,但在现代FORTRAN版本中也可以实现,但具体内容在提供的信息中未展开。 3. 程序设计步骤:设计程序通常包括分析问题、建立数学模型、选择算法、编写程序、调试运行、分析结果以及编写程序文档等步骤。每个步骤都是解决问题的关键环节。 4. 算法:算法是计算机解决问题的具体步骤,具备有穷性、确定性、可行性、可能的输入和输出等特征。算法可以分为数字运算和非数字运算两大类,计算机擅长执行大量重复性的操作,这在循环结构中体现得尤为明显,如上述例子中求1到10的累加和。 在学习FORTRAN时,理解和掌握这些基础知识至关重要。FORTRAN的语法简洁,对数值计算有优秀的支持,是科学计算领域的首选语言之一。熟悉其编程范式和流程,将有助于编写出高效且易于维护的程序。